在當今數(shù)字化時代,一個優(yōu)秀的網(wǎng)站不僅是企業(yè)與用戶溝通的橋梁,更是企業(yè)形象和業(yè)務(wù)發(fā)展的重要支撐。因此,設(shè)計一份詳盡且實用的網(wǎng)站建設(shè)方案至關(guān)重要。本文將探討如何撰寫一份高質(zhì)量的網(wǎng)站建設(shè)方案設(shè)計,從項目概述、需求分析到技術(shù)選型、功能規(guī)劃,再到實施步驟和后期維護,全面指導(dǎo)您完成這一復(fù)雜任務(wù)。
一、項目概述
明確項目的基本信息和背景,包括:
- 項目名稱:簡潔明了地命名您的網(wǎng)站項目。
- 項目背景:闡述網(wǎng)站建設(shè)的目的、目標用戶群體以及預(yù)期達到的效果。
- 項目范圍:界定項目的具體邊界,包括網(wǎng)站的功能模塊、內(nèi)容類型等。
二、需求分析
深入了解并準確定義用戶需求是網(wǎng)站建設(shè)成功的關(guān)鍵。具體步驟包括:
- 市場調(diào)研:分析目標市場的競爭格局,了解潛在用戶的需求和偏好。
- 目標用戶分析:確定網(wǎng)站的主要訪問者,包括其年齡、性別、職業(yè)、興趣等信息。
- 功能需求:列出網(wǎng)站必須實現(xiàn)的核心功能,如產(chǎn)品展示、在線咨詢、購物車系統(tǒng)等。
- 非功能性需求:考慮性能要求(如響應(yīng)速度)、安全標準、兼容性等問題。
三、技術(shù)選型
根據(jù)需求分析的結(jié)果選擇合適的技術(shù)和工具。主要包括:
- 前端技術(shù):選擇適合的HTML5、CSS3框架,如Bootstrap或Sass,以及JavaScript庫/框架,如React或Vue.js。
- 后端技術(shù):確定服務(wù)器端編程語言(如Java、Python、PHP)及其框架,以及數(shù)據(jù)庫管理系統(tǒng)(如MySQL、MongoDB)。
- 開發(fā)環(huán)境:搭建本地開發(fā)環(huán)境,包括IDE(集成開發(fā)環(huán)境)、版本控制系統(tǒng)(如Git)、自動化構(gòu)建工具等。
四、功能規(guī)劃
詳細規(guī)劃網(wǎng)站的結(jié)構(gòu)和每個頁面的具體功能。例如:
- 首頁:展示品牌形象,提供導(dǎo)航入口。
- 產(chǎn)品/服務(wù)頁:詳細介紹公司提供的產(chǎn)品或服務(wù)。
- 新聞動態(tài):發(fā)布最新的公司資訊和行業(yè)信息。
- 聯(lián)系我們:提供聯(lián)系方式和反饋表單。
- 用戶注冊/登錄:允許用戶創(chuàng)建賬戶并進行身份驗證。
- 購物車/訂單系統(tǒng):支持電子商務(wù)交易流程。
- 后臺管理系統(tǒng):方便管理員更新內(nèi)容和管理用戶。
五、實施步驟
制定詳細的時間表和分工計劃,以確保項目按時完成。主要環(huán)節(jié)包括:
- 原型設(shè)計:繪制線框圖和高保真原型,供團隊討論和完善。
- UI/UX設(shè)計:完成視覺設(shè)計和交互體驗優(yōu)化。
- 前端開發(fā):按照設(shè)計稿實現(xiàn)網(wǎng)頁布局和動效。
- 后端開發(fā):搭建服務(wù)器、編寫API接口和邏輯處理代碼。
- 測試階段:進行單元測試、集成測試和用戶驗收測試。
- 部署上線:將網(wǎng)站發(fā)布到生產(chǎn)環(huán)境,進行最后的檢查和調(diào)整。
- 數(shù)據(jù)遷移:如果有舊版網(wǎng)站,需遷移現(xiàn)有數(shù)據(jù)至新版。
六、后期維護
網(wǎng)站建設(shè)完成后,還需持續(xù)關(guān)注其運行狀況并進行必要的更新和維護。包括但不限于:
- 內(nèi)容更新:定期更新網(wǎng)站內(nèi)容,保持信息的新鮮度。
- 技術(shù)支持:解決用戶在使用過程中遇到的問題。
- 安全性檢查:監(jiān)控潛在的安全隱患,及時修補漏洞。
- 性能優(yōu)化:根據(jù)訪問數(shù)據(jù)分析結(jié)果,提升網(wǎng)站的加載速度和穩(wěn)定性。
- 功能迭代:根據(jù)用戶反饋和技術(shù)發(fā)展,不斷改進和增加新功能。
通過以上步驟,您可以設(shè)計出既符合用戶需求又具有技術(shù)前瞻性的網(wǎng)站建設(shè)方案。記住,一個好的方案不僅需要詳盡的規(guī)劃和精心的設(shè)計,還需要團隊之間的緊密合作和高效的執(zhí)行力。希望本文能為您提供有益的參考和幫助。